    Funded by anonymous donor, the college’s innovative Presidential International Scholar program allows one student to travel during the academic year to developing countries researching an independent project. The scholar is chosen personally each year by Wofford’s president as “the student best fitted to benefit humankind.” The 2011-12 scholar is Amy Powers.
